Шардинг, репликация и кластеризация

Шардинг, репликация и кластеризация — это техники и стратегии работы с данными в сфере информационных систем и баз данных. Они используются для повышения производительности, масштабируемости и надежности систем.

Читать далее...

Кэширование в программировании

Кэширование является распространенной техникой оптимизации в программировании. Оно используется для временного хранения результатов вычислений или запросов к базе данных, чтобы ускорить доступ к данным и снизить нагрузку на систему.

Читать далее...

Виды workflow для Git

Workflow в Git определяет, как разработчики будут работать с репозиториями Git, как они будут вносить изменения и как они будут взаимодействовать с другими членами команды. В записи приведены некоторые типы workflow для Git с кратким описанием.

Читать далее...

Документация кода, плюсы и минусы

Документирование кода — это процесс написания текстового описания, объясняющего работу программного кода, включая его назначение, структуру, аргументы и возвращаемые значения функций и методов, а также основные алгоритмы, используемые в коде. Документирование кода имеет как плюсы, так и минусы.

Читать далее...